The medical warehousing service segment primarily focuses on storing and distributing healthcare products, such as pharmaceuticals, medical devices, and biologics. This sector requires highly regulated environments to ensure the safety and integrity of products, which may include temperature-sensitive drugs or devices that demand careful handling. Warehouses in this segment must comply with stringent regulations such as Good Distribution Practice (GDP) and Good Manufacturing Practice (GMP) to ensure product quality and traceability. Additionally, the medical logistics sector often involves the use of specialized equipment for storing sensitive items like vaccines or biologics that require precise temperature control, such as cold chain logistics.
As the global demand for healthcare products increases, the medical warehousing market has experienced significant growth, driven by factors such as an aging population, rising chronic diseases, and expanding healthcare infrastructure. The shift toward online pharmacies and e-commerce platforms has further augmented the need for efficient warehousing and distribution networks. Medical warehouses also play a crucial role in ensuring timely deliveries to hospitals, clinics, and consumers, contributing to improved healthcare accessibility and operational efficiency. The ongoing advancements in technology and automation within the medical warehousing sector help address challenges related to speed, accuracy, and regulatory compliance.
The chemical warehousing market serves industries dealing with raw materials, finished products, and chemical intermediates. This segment involves storing a wide range of chemicals, including hazardous materials, petrochemicals, and specialty chemicals. Warehouses in this segment must adhere to strict safety protocols and environmental regulations due to the potential risks associated with chemical storage. Facilities must be equipped to handle flammable, corrosive, or toxic substances safely, with appropriate containment measures and trained personnel. In addition to regulatory compliance, chemical warehouses often require advanced inventory management systems to track complex chemical products and ensure proper storage conditions.
As industries like manufacturing, agriculture, and energy continue to grow, the demand for chemical warehousing services remains robust. Global supply chain disruptions, increasing regulatory standards, and the need for sustainable practices have intensified the demand for specialized chemical logistics solutions. Moreover, the rising trend of environmental sustainability has led to the adoption of eco-friendly warehousing practices within the chemical sector, such as the use of biodegradable materials and energy-efficient warehouse designs. With the growth of emerging markets and the increasing complexity of global supply chains, the chemical warehousing sector is expected to expand further in the coming years, offering new opportunities for innovation and efficiency.
The food and drink warehousing sector involves the storage and distribution of perishable and non-perishable goods, including fresh produce, beverages, packaged foods, and frozen items. This segment demands precise temperature and humidity control to ensure that food products maintain their quality, safety, and compliance with health standards. The use of cold storage facilities, including refrigerated and frozen warehouses, is crucial to maintaining the freshness of products like meats, dairy, fruits, and vegetables. Warehousing for the food and drink sector also requires effective inventory management systems to handle expiration dates, rotation, and traceability of food products to ensure consumer safety and minimize waste.
With the growing global demand for convenience and processed foods, the food and drink warehousing market has expanded significantly. The rise of e-commerce and home delivery services has also contributed to the growth of this segment, as consumers increasingly order groceries and meals online. Additionally, consumer preferences for organic and health-conscious products have led to changes in warehousing practices, such as the need for facilities that accommodate organic certification and sustainable packaging. The continued innovation in food preservation technologies, such as advanced refrigeration and packaging methods, is also expected to drive further growth in the food and drink logistics market.
The consumer products warehousing sector encompasses a broad range of goods, including electronics, clothing, household items, and personal care products. This segment is characterized by a high turnover rate, with products being stored for relatively short periods before being shipped to retailers or end consumers. Warehousing services for consumer products need to focus on speed, efficiency, and inventory accuracy. In particular, e-commerce growth has increased the demand for fast-moving consumer goods (FMCG) warehousing solutions that can facilitate rapid fulfillment and ensure timely deliveries to consumers. The rise of omnichannel retailing has led to an integration of warehousing and distribution networks across multiple sales channels.
Consumer products warehouses also need to adapt to changing consumer behavior, such as the rise in online shopping, which has significantly influenced warehousing operations. As a result, the implementation of advanced technologies like automation, robotics, and artificial intelligence has become essential to optimize order fulfillment, inventory management, and supply chain visibility. Furthermore, consumer preference for sustainable and ethically produced goods has prompted warehouses to adopt green logistics practices, such as using recyclable materials and reducing energy consumption. These trends are expected to continue shaping the consumer products warehousing sector, driving innovation and operational improvements.
The automotive warehousing sector plays a critical role in the supply chain of the global automobile industry. This market involves the storage and distribution of car parts, components, and finished vehicles, often in large quantities. Automotive warehouses must have specialized infrastructure to store and manage the various components of a vehicle, including engines, tires, and body parts, as well as the finished cars themselves. Efficient inventory management systems and just-in-time (JIT) delivery models are critical in the automotive industry, where minimizing delays in parts availability and assembly processes is essential. Additionally, the warehousing of finished vehicles requires large storage areas, often in dedicated facilities near assembly plants or distribution centers.
The growing demand for electric vehicles (EVs) and advancements in automotive technology are contributing to the evolution of the automotive warehousing market. As automakers shift toward more sustainable production practices, there is an increasing need for specialized warehousing to manage the storage and transportation of high-value components like batteries for electric vehicles. Furthermore, the rise of global supply chains and the trend toward outsourcing logistics services have resulted in greater reliance on third-party warehousing solutions for automotive parts distribution. The expansion of the electric vehicle market and the need for flexible, scalable warehousing solutions will likely continue to drive growth in the automotive warehousing segment.

The logistics warehousing service market is witnessing several key trends that are transforming the industry. Automation is becoming increasingly prevalent, with technologies like robotics, autonomous vehicles, and artificial intelligence streamlining warehouse operations. These innovations allow for faster processing times, reduced labor costs, and improved accuracy in inventory management. Furthermore, the integration of Internet of Things (IoT) devices and real-time tracking systems is enhancing visibility and providing businesses with valuable insights to optimize their supply chains.
Another significant trend is the growing emphasis on sustainability. As consumers and businesses become more environmentally conscious, logistics providers are adopting greener practices, such as reducing carbon footprints, utilizing energy-efficient technologies, and optimizing packaging materials. This shift is also driven by stricter environmental regulations and increasing pressure from investors and stakeholders to prioritize sustainability. The rise of e-commerce and the growing need for faster, more flexible distribution networks present opportunities for logistics companies to invest in last-mile delivery solutions and expand their service offerings. These trends are reshaping the logistics warehousing service market and creating new avenues for growth and innovation.
What is logistics warehousing?
Logistics warehousing refers to the process of storing and managing goods in a warehouse for businesses to ensure timely distribution and efficient supply chain operations.
What are the key segments in the logistics warehousing market?
The key segments include medical, chemical, food and drink, consumer products, automotive, and others, each with specific needs and requirements for warehousing services.
How does automation impact logistics warehousing?
Automation streamlines operations, reduces human error, increases efficiency, and lowers operational costs in logistics warehousing facilities.
What role does temperature control play in logistics warehousing?
Temperature control ensures that perishable and temperature-sensitive products, like pharmaceuticals or food, maintain quality and compliance during storage and transportation.
How do e-commerce trends influence warehousing services?
E-commerce has increased demand for rapid fulfillment, driving logistics companies to adopt more flexible, scalable, and efficient warehousing solutions for faster delivery times.
What is cold chain logistics?
Cold chain logistics involves storing and transporting temperature-sensitive products, like food or pharmaceuticals, in controlled environments to maintain their integrity.
What are the advantages of third-party logistics (3PL) providers?
3PL providers offer expertise, scalability, and cost-efficiency by managing warehousing, transportation, and inventory, allowing businesses to focus on core activities.
What are the challenges in the automotive warehousing sector?
The automotive warehousing sector faces challenges like managing high-value components, optimizing inventory for JIT systems, and ensuring timely deliveries to manufacturing plants.
How is sustainability impacting the logistics warehousing industry?
Sustainability is pushing logistics companies to adopt eco-friendly practices, such as reducing carbon emissions, minimizing waste, and using energy-efficient technologies in warehouses.
What is the future outlook for the logistics warehousing market?
The logistics warehousing market is expected to continue growing, driven by technological advancements, e-commerce demand, and the need for efficient and sustainable supply chain solutions.
